[Qemu-ppc] [PATCH 10/32] target-ppc: Disentangle 64-bit hash version of cpu_get_phys_page_debug() |
Date: |
Fri, 15 Feb 2013 19:01:00 +1100 |
cpu_get_phys_page_debug() is a trivial wrapper around
get_physical_address(). But even the signature of get_physical_address()
has some things we'd like to clean up on a per-mmu basis, so this patch
moves the test on mmu model out to cpu_get_phys_page_debug(), moving the
version for 64-bit hash MMUs out to mmu-hash64.c.
